2. Banks business model is broken

📉📉📉

* Over two decades net interest margin has been falling
* Way to make money for banks falls with interest rates
* It's more likely to get worse than get better
3. This is why bank share prices are suffering

🥵

* Only energy performed worse than bank stocks over 3yrs
* Banks the worst performing stock of 2020
4. The pandemic has made this worse

🙈📉

* Consumers now used to operating 100% digitally
* Banks carry the cost of obsolete infrastructure like ATMs and branches
- And setting aside massive amounts for loan losses

7. Because banks starting assumption is to sell a product

* Banks start at their business model
* Fintechs start at the customer problem
8. Two layers have emerged above banks

* Intelligent services: solve customer problems with digital
* Embedded journeys: Wrap services together into a context (e.g. Shopify, help me run a business)
9. But not everyone lower down on this stack is losing

* Visa and Mastercard are doing very well serving the layers above
* Instead of competing with the new entrants, is there a better way?
10. This could create massive opportunities for the whole market

* Customers want finance at the point of need
* Brands can use finance to create engagement
* Finance isn't engaging, but it enables engagement
* Understanding this shift is crucial
11. This is a multi $ trillion value creation opportunity

- Banks move from dumb pipes to smart pipes
- By enabling the layers above them
- And providing tools to manage regulated activity globally
- And see finance as supporting other products vs being the product
